What is Sabalenka?

Sabalenka is a professional tennis player known for power, focus, and mental strength.

Her full name is Aryna Sabalenka.
She’s from Belarus and plays on the WTA Tour (women’s tennis).

What is Kyrgios?

Kyrgios is a professional tennis player famous for talent, emotion, and unpredictability.

His full name is Nick Kyrgios.
He’s from Australia and plays on the ATP Tour (men’s tennis).

Key Differences Between Sabalenka and Kyrgios

Here’s a clean, beginner-friendly comparison.

FeatureSabalenkaKyrgios
TourWTA (Women)ATP (Men)
StylePower and structureTalent and creativity
AttitudeSerious and focusedEmotional and playful
ConsistencyVery steadyVery unpredictable
Crowd roleQuiet dominanceLoud entertainment
StrengthMental toughnessNatural ability
Risk levelControlled aggressionHigh-risk shots
Match feelingIntense battleRoller-coaster ride

In short:

Sabalenka is about control.
Kyrgios is about chaos.
